What is Touch screen?
A touchscreen is an electronic visual display that can detect the presence and location of a touch within the display area. The term generally refers to touching the display of the device with a finger or hand.

2.1 Types of Touch Technology[6,9]
Touch-screen technology falls into categories: resistive, capacitive and surface wave.
Each technology has strengths suited for specific applications.
Resistive
A resistive touch screen display is composed of a standard glass sheet that is coated with a thin conductive and a resistive metallic sheet. These two levels are kept separated by
spacers (objects positioned between two or more sheets of glass in order to retain a
uniform width between the glasses and avoid sealant deformation). A scratch-resistant
coating is positioned above the entire arrangement. An electrical current travels between the two layers while the monitor is being used. When a user makes contact with the display, the two layers touch each other contact in same location. The modification in the electrical current is identified and the coordinates of the touch are computed by the computer. An exceptional driver program then transforms the touch into a language which the computer can comprehend.
Being quite reasonably priced they only offer about 75 percent clarity. They can also be
easily damaged by objects that are sharp. Resistive touch screen monitors are the most
popular types of touch screen monitors used today. They are usually not effected by dust or liquids which make them very reliable.
Surface wave. [ 8 ]
Surface wave touch screen monitors use ultrasonic waves to process inputs from the
screen. A surface wave touch screen display is composed of two transducers (acting as
receivers and senders) positioned along the X and Y axis of the display’s glass layer.
Reflectors are placed on the glass layer which reflects an electrical signal propelled from one transducer to the other. The receiving transducer is capable to identify if the signal has been altered by a touch at any moment, and can trace it consequently. Ultrasonic waves flow over the touch screen, when a person touches the pad at a specific location, the wave is absorbed and immediately processed by the computer. The wave arrangement has no metallic coatings on the display, permitting for 100 percent light throughput and ideal picture clearness. This formulates the surface wave touch screen display as finest for exhibiting detailed pictures.
While not as common as resistive touch panels, they are used in certain applications. Dust and water can contaminate a surface wave touch screen so it is important to keep the screens properly maintained.
